public HomePage() { InitializeComponent(); BindingContext = viewModel = new HomeViewModel(this); ButtonDeduction.Clicked += async (sender, e) => await Navigation.PushAsync (new OtherExpensePage ()); ButtonReports.Clicked += async (sender, e) => await Navigation.PushAsync (new ReportsPage ()); ButtonMileage.Clicked += async (sender, e) => await Navigation.PushAsync (new MileageExpensePage ()); ButtonTaxServices.Clicked += async (sender, e) => await Navigation.PushAsync (new TaxServicesPage ()); }
public HomePage() { InitializeComponent(); BindingContext = viewModel = new HomeViewModel(this); ButtonDeduction.Clicked += async (sender, e) => await Navigation.PushAsync(new OtherExpensePage()); ButtonReports.Clicked += (sender, e) => { var stream = CreateExcel(); DependencyService.Get<IEmailHelper>().SendMail(stream); }; ButtonMileage.Clicked += async (sender, e) => await Navigation.PushAsync(new MileageExpensePage()); ButtonTaxServices.Clicked += async (sender, e) => await Navigation.PushAsync(new TaxServicesPage()); }